About Arthur R. Baxter

Arthur R. Baxter Jr. practices personal injury law at Baxter & Rose LLP, located in the heart of Indianapolis, Indiana. Since the firm’s inception, he has served as a partner, contributing to its focus on personal injury cases, including medical malpractice and business law matters. Baxter & Rose LLP caters to clients throughout Indiana and beyond, establishing a reputation for effective legal representation. The firm’s strategic location allows it to serve clients, addressing various legal needs. In 1986, Arthur earned his Juris Doctor (J.D.) from the Indiana University Maurer School of Law.

This rigorous program provided him with a solid foundation in legal principles, particularly in personal injury and medical malpractice law. Prior to law school, he completed his Bachelor of Arts (B.A.) at Vassar College in 1983.
